    After watching replay, just want to say Great Game - so impressed with the way the Swans played. They really stepped up to the intensity of finals football with lighting run on play and intense tackling. I can't recall them playing with that intensity since 2006. It's a bit of joke the way the press and Carlton supporters blame the loss on their missed opportunities and seem oblivious to the number of times the Swans hit the post or how well we played. Even in Q3 when momentum was with Carlton, there were several scoring opportunities that could have stopped their run. One in particular where the ball bounced on the goal line and then directly backwards into play. Also in the first half there were many passages where luck was against us and we could have been 8 up at half time - that interchange incident for example.

    Anyway, the young players have now experienced extreme finals footy and if they can all come out like that against the Doggies it will be sweet. Looking Good.
